熊猫:跨越时间的群体,重新采样到整个数据帧

问题描述 投票:-1回答:1

我有一个时间序列数据框。我有兴趣按[column1,column2]的组绘制时间累积总和。到目前为止,我只能在组合存在的点处绘制累积总和。我想要的是原始数据框中每个时间戳的每个组的累积总和,因此我可以轻松地在同一个图上绘制总累积总和作为组累积总和。

[编辑]我为此感兴趣,对于我感兴趣的每个小组:

values = np.where((df.column1==someVal) & (df.column2==someVal), df.column3, 0).cumsum()
plt.plot(df.timestamp, values)
python pandas dataframe cumsum
1个回答
0
投票
values = np.where((df.column1==someVal) & (df.column2==someVal), df.column3, 0).cumsum()
plt.plot(df.timestamp, values)
© www.soinside.com 2019 - 2024. All rights reserved.